<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 color=navy face=Arial><span style='font-size:
10.0pt;font-family:Arial;color:navy'>Just to follow up on yesterday&#8217;s
email &#8211; I finished the YS install last night and it went just like I
thought it would &#8211; easy.  Besides a pesky blind-nut, which I ultimately
removed all in favor of locking nuts, this was the easiest and most precise
install I&#8217;ve done yet.  Installing the nose-ring first, then supporting the
assembly with a temporary spacer beneath the motor mount, made the process much
easier.  <o:p></o:p></span></font></p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 color=navy face=Arial><span style='font-size:
10.0pt;font-family:Arial;color:navy'><o:p>&nbsp;</o:p></span></font></p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 color=navy face=Arial><span style='font-size:
10.0pt;font-family:Arial;color:navy'>Each install is somewhat dependant on the
airframe, but I do think that starting with the idea of removing the building
tolerances is the best way to go.  The glue joints for the nose-ring are the
smallest and easiest to control.  Without the firewall installed, you have
GREAT access to the nose of the plane.  Then, with the entire assembly secured
to the nose-ring and supported by the spacer, you can easily fit the firewall
to the back of the motor mount and plane. The idea being that the firewall
should be able to press against the back of the mount without pressuring or
deforming the fuselage.  So, off to other areas &#8211; hardest part was easily
done this way.<o:p></o:p></span></font></p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'>You know that mounting a motor setup is a difficult task at
best to get perfectly done.&nbsp; The main problem is that there are so many
variables to be addressed all at once like: <u1:p></u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>

<ol style='margin-top:0in' start=1 type=1>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l1 level1 lfo1'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Spinner position</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l1 level1 lfo1'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Nose-ring position</span></font>
     <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l1 level1 lfo1'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Firewall position</span></font>
     <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l1 level1 lfo1'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Resultant thrust angles</span></font>
     <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l1 level1 lfo1'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Angle or motor tilt within the
     space</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l1 level1 lfo1'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Matching flat surfaces together
     in a ½ blind situation (backplate of mount to firewall).&nbsp; <u1:p></u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></li>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l1 level1 lfo1'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Small angle sag of mount with
     engine installed (happens to any mount that is intended to be used with a
     nose-ring).</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
</ol>

<u1:p></u1:p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'><u1:p>&nbsp;</u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'>The typical mounting procedure I&#8217;ve been aware of and
using is something like this:<u1:p></u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>

<ol style='margin-top:0in' start=1 type=1>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l0 level1 lfo2'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Mount the engine to the mount</span></font>
     <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l0 level1 lfo2'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Place this assembly into the
     plane</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l0 level1 lfo2'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Mount the spinner backplate to
     the motor with a thin spacer (I use 1/8&#8221; spacer)</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l0 level1 lfo2'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Jostle this into position then
     rough-out a firewall.</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l0 level1 lfo2'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>When you think you got the
     firewall sized right, tape the spinner to the plane, turn plane vertical,
     glue firewall in place &#8211; cross fingers</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l0 level1 lfo2'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Return after glue dries, create
     a nosering then prey more.&nbsp; Admire the work with a tinge of
     disappointment then&#8230;..</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l0 level1 lfo2'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>&#8230;. Create a small shim to
     get the correct thrust angles after you realize you are off a hair&#8230;.
     (I&#8217;m sure no one else has had to this right??)</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
</ol>

<u1:p></u1:p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'><u1:p>&nbsp;</u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'>This time around while working on a YS installation in an
Abbra I decided to reverse this scenario entirely and make attempts to reduce
the number of variables and tolerance build up.&nbsp; The easiest thing to get
right and fixed is the center of the nose and spinner location.&nbsp; So, step
#1 was to:<u1:p></u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>

<ol style='margin-top:0in' start=1 type=1>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l2 level1 lfo3'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Install nose ring phenolic disk
     that I predrilled for a Central Hobbies nose-ring.</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l2 level1 lfo3'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Once this was installed I can
     position the motor and mount assembly through the nose-ring with the
     nose-ring actually mounted to the plane.&nbsp; This allows for some
     &#8220;movement&#8221; of the back of the motor to fine-adjust the
     resulting thrust angles.</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l2 level1 lfo3'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>*New step &#8211; maybe you
     guys were already doing this &#8211; Make a temporary spacer to lift and
     position the motor mount in the free space of the engine compartment.&nbsp;
     This spacer places the motor &amp; mount assembly into a fixed position to
     you can see the resultlant thrust angles.</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
</ol>

<u1:p></u1:p>

<ol style='margin-top:0in' start=3 type=1>
 <ol style='margin-top:0in' start=1 type=a>
  <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l2 level2 lfo3'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
      style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Once done, the motor is
      resting just where it needs to be without any pressure, forces, or chance
      while you can now trial fit the firewall.</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 </ol>
</ol>

<u1:p></u1:p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'><u1:p>&nbsp;</u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'>Firewall:<u1:p></u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>

<ol style='margin-top:0in' start=1 type=1>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l3 level1 lfo4'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>However you got this, now you
     can trial fit it to the exact repeatable location every time because the
     motor and mount are installed in the plane (&#8230; with nose-ring already
     fixed &#8211; exactly where you want it to be for flight) (positioned by nose-ring
     and temporary spacer).</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l3 level1 lfo4'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Once you get the fit you want,
     tack glue the mount to the firewall and unscrew the NOSE-RING from the
     front on the plane.&nbsp; <u1:p></u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></li>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l3 level1 lfo4'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>At this point the entire
     assembly lifts out of the plane</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l3 level1 lfo4'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Remove engine from mount</span></font>
     <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l3 level1 lfo4'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Mark exact location of drill
     points for motor mount</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l3 level1 lfo4'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Drill, fix, with blind nuts.</span></font>
     <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l3 level1 lfo4'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Reassemble mount, motor, and
     install into plane with NOSE-RING screws to disk.</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
 <u1:p></u1:p>
 <li class=MsoNormal style='mso-list:l3 level1 lfo4'><font size=2 face=Arial><span
     style='font-size:10.0pt;font-family:Arial'>Re-check for firewall fit and
     glue.</span></font> <o:p></o:p></li>
</ol>

<u1:p></u1:p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'><u1:p>&nbsp;</u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>

<p class=MsoNormal><font size=2 face=Arial><span style='font-size:10.0pt;
font-family:Arial'>At this point I have everything done up till the tack-glue point
of the firewall to the mount.&nbsp; I should get through it tonight and
tomorrow.&nbsp; Maybe you guys were already doing it this way, but this is the
fist for me and using this approach has take some chance and tolerance build up
out of the equation.<u1:p></u1:p></span></font><o:p></o:p></p>
